2026 Best Kids' Classes: Nature

The Schuylkill Center’s Wild Wanderers

This after-school nature-immersion program set amid 365 acres of forest, meadows, and streams is the perfect antidote to long days stuck in the classroom — walking trails, poking around streams, learning local ecology, and doing just enough structured activity that it feels like discovery rather than “programming.” Pro tip: Transportation slots (from select Northwest Philly pickups) are especially competitive, so don’t treat registration like it can wait. 2026 Best Kids' Classes: Theater

Music Theatre Philly

Now expanded into a three-story studio space at 13th and Locust, MTP has scaled up everything: more classrooms, more age groups, and a wider mix of training tracks. (There are even classes and productions for parents reliving their on-stage dreams.) The programming has grown into an entire creative ecosystem — structured 14-week skills sessions, full-scale productions, private lessons, summer camps — with the same mix of expert training and inclusive joy that’s made them a second home for theater kids throughout Philly. 2026 Best Kids' Classes: Parkour

Range of Motion

While this community space offers everything from martial arts to dance, its parkour classes are the way to go — part sport, part problem-solving lab, and fully designed to burn off energy. Kids climb, vault, and swing their way through obstacle courses, stringing together runs to make one continuous route. Here, kids are encouraged to test their limits — with soft landings and the kind of coaching that turns “I bet I can make that” into something they actually can. Read More »

2026 Best Kids' Classes: Art

Moore College of Art’s Young Artists Workshop

The long-running but ever-evolving Young Artists Workshop turns weekends into a working studio experience for middle and high schoolers. Taught by practicing artists, students focus on disciplines like animation, graphic design, fashion, ceramics, game art, and much more in 10-week sessions. They’ll build up their skills — and their portfolios. Read More »

Coco Academy

“We just want to teach kids to make cool things” is the tagline for this STEAM-centered maker space that offers classes for kids ages five through 14. And what cool things they will make as they learn all about laser-cutting, 3D printing and circuitry. You can buy a series of classes or drop in for a single project-focused open studio on Saturdays. 2020 Best Way for Parents to Get a Moment to Themselves

Virtual Classes

If being at home with your kids 24/7 has changed your attitude toward screen time, it’s okay. We know you love those little rascals, but that doesn’t mean you don’t need some “me” time now and then. Allay your guilt (if you still have any) by registering for one of the many local kids’ classes that have popped up on YouTube and across social media. Settlement Music School is offering Settlement Kids Live (settlementmusic.org), with free music and dance classes for children streamed live on Facebook every Tuesday and Thursday. If your offspring have energy to burn, InMovement Gymnastics Education (phillyinmovement.com) has online tumbling, karate and dance classes. Pick the one that’s right for your little one, and you may actually get the chance to use the bathroom without being interrupted. And the Philly Zoo at 2 (philadelphiazoo.org) introduces kids to all kinds of creatures every weekday at 2 p.m. via Facebook Live — and keeps an archive of past videos for hours of educational streaming.
